Job Description

Summary of Functions The Public Safety Administrative Coordinator provides a variety of public safety emergency services. In addition to their Essential Duties and Responsibilities, the Public Safety Administrative Coordinator will assist the Operations Specialist and/or the Public Safety Administrative Advisor as needed in their duties. The Public Safety Administrative Coordinator serves as the initial contact for services that may include medical/fire/law enforcement emergencies. Must have an education and/or experience in the field of Public Safety. Essential Duties and Responsibilities Operate telephone systems to answer and route incoming and interoffice calls, along with taking and delivering messages, scheduling appointments, and managing call routing based on requests and department policies. Research records upon request and maintain logs of requests by tracking the movement of files and information through schedules and calendars to ensure no records are lost or misplaced. Provide customer service to individuals requesting records or information while also following department guidelines and observing any legal restrictions on information sharing. Process, file and organize records and files according to department policies and procedures in both computer and paper filing systems. Provides redacting of body camera videos for various reasons. Organize and schedule meetings and appointments. Scanning and archiving police case files into an online database. Produce and distribute correspondence memos, letters, faxes and forms. Provide general support to visitors and provide information by answering questions and requests. Maintain office supply inventory by checking stock to determine inventory level; anticipating needed supplies; placing and expediting orders for supplies; verifying receipt of supplies. This includes any evidence supplies. Using an internal system to submit and accept orders. Assist the Operations Specialist with compliance issues. Maintain computer and manual filing systems. Handle sensitive information in a confidential manner. Receive, sort and distribute the mail. Preparing new files and setting them up in both the computer and paper systems according to company procedures to ensure information is complete and files are included in all systems Compose correspondence to external and internal parties as requested. Charge, record and process payments or fees by cash, credit card or check Perform a variety of clerical duties and projects including but not limited to assisting with copying, faxing, printing, filing, creating reports, and picking up & delivering mail. Properly identify and log all visitors/employees entering the Kalispel Tribal Public Safety Building and maintain building security while on duty. Schedule KTPSD trainings/meetings. Make travel arrangements for KTPSD staff. Complete online training and testing every year to maintain ACCESS Certification. Review and maintain the BWC (body worn camera) online system and physical equipment. Maintain the evidence room by organizing, auditing, and purging. Along with this, will be preparing and working with the city/EPA to create a log anytime that disposals occur. Review the BIA handbook to keep evidence system in compliance. Complete required tasks such as annual evidence room inventory checks. Return items from safekeeping to their owner and complete all needed paperwork and checks. Assist officers as needed. Read and review all files. Plan, schedule, and execute community events. Plan, schedule, and execute internal events. Work with the legal department regularly on forfeitures, cases, and general questions Work with other public safety departments as needed. Work with Tribal Gaming Agency as needed. Provide discovery and case information to Prosecutor's Offices such as: Spokane County, Airway Heights, Tribal, and Pend Oreille County prosecutors. Provide reports/information to other law enforcement agencies (ie DOC, Airforce, etc) Handle and review confidential information such as reports, photos, surveillance videos, BWC video, etc. to determine when and to whom these items may be released. Additional Functions Additional duties as assigned. Supervisory Responsibilities This position has no supervisory responsibilities. Qualifications Knowledge of and willingness to work in a 24 hour, 7 days a week operation. Must possess excellent customer relations and customer service skills. Familiarity with Windows Office Suite 2010 including Outlook, Power Point, Excel, Word and related software to correspond, input information and produce reports as required. Must be able to work independently and maintain a consistent, good attendance record Demonstrated skills in identifying and resolving problems in high-pressure conditions. Excellent organizational, communications and interpersonal skills. Willingness to perform additional duties. Be flexible with work location and time as needed. Able to work on multiple systems at once. Ability to adapt to changes within programs. Maintain general knowledge of law, including KLOC. Certificates, Licenses, Regulations Must have a valid driver's license and be eligible for Tribal vehicle Insurance. Must take a defensive driving course after hiring. Must pass a level 3, Tribal Work Permit employee background check. Must become ACCESS level 1 certified within three (3) months of beginning employment. Must take a CJIS Evidence Management Course Must take FEMA Incident Command Classes as assigned. Work Environment This position is performed primarily in an office environment. Significant portions of the job require extended sedentary periods; frequent work with computers, including extended period of keyboarding; and repetitive motion of hands and wrists. Due to the nature of the Emergency Management business, confidentiality is required. Frequently requires the ability to receive detailed information through oral communications and to make fine discrimination in sound. Occasionally involves heavy work, exerting up to 50 pounds of force and/or a negligible amount of force to lift, carry, push, pull or otherwise move objects, including the human body. Occasionally may be required to lift and/or move up to 50 pounds. This position requires occasional local travel and infrequent out-of-town travel.
Hiring Preference:
The Kalispel Tribe of Indians is an Equal opportunity employer. Consistent with federal law, the Kalispel Tribe of Indians applies Indian preference in employment. It is the policy of the Kalispel Tribe of Indians to give preference in hiring, promotions, and transfers into vacant positions to qualified applicants in the following order: 1) Kalispel Tribal Members; 2) Descendant or Spouse of an enrolled Kalispel Tribal Member; 3) enrolled members of other Indian Tribes; 4) all other applicants.
